Mahabharata Anushasana Parva – येषां तरिवर्गः कृत्येषु वर्तते नॊपहीयते
Shloka (श्लोक)
येषां तरिवर्गः कृत्येषु वर्तते नॊपहीयते
शिष्टाचार परवृत्ताश च तान नमस्याम्य अहं सदा
⚡ Quick Meaning
I bow repeatedly to those who uphold their duties without compromising their ethical standards.
Translations
English Translation
This shloka extols those who responsibly fulfill their duties across the three pursuits of life (dharma, artha, and kama) without faltering in their moral principles. Their example serves as a guide for ethical living.

Commentary
Context
This verse is situated within the Anushasana Parva, spotlighting the significance of ethical duties in fulfilling one’s life goals and responsibilities.
Meaning
It reflects the importance of moral integrity while navigating through life’s responsibilities, revealing that true success includes ethical considerations.
Application
This shloka serves as a reminder for individuals to align their actions with their ethical beliefs, promoting a balanced life where duties do not compromise values.
